This session will provide an introductory overview on how to represent textual data in a visual context to help others better understand its significance or value. Participants will learn tips and tricks on data visualization using Microsoft Excel. Topics to be discussed include arranging data for optimal chart creation, when to use each chart type, examples of good and bad data visualizations, and an introduction to intermediate and advanced chart templates (ex. Histogram, Stacked Bar, Combo, and Sunburst).

Advancement and Alumni is pleased to announce that on November 27, 2017, members of the Humber community gathered to celebrate six alumni for outstanding achievement and contributions for the 2017 Premier's Awards. The Premier’s Awards celebrate the achievements of Ontario college graduates in the province and throughout the world, and last night we walked away with a big win for Humber in the Technology category. Andrew Bowerbank, a 1989 graduate from Humber’s Industrial Design program, is Global Director, Sustainable Building Services, EllisDon Corporation.
